Bug 1469031

Summary: Please update perl-Plack version
Product: [Fedora] Fedora EPEL Reporter: Clément OUDOT <clem.oudot>
Component: perl-PlackAssignee: Emmanuel Seyman <emmanuel>
Status: CLOSED ERRATA QA Contact: Fedora Extras Quality Assurance <extras-qa>
Severity: unspecified Docs Contact:
Priority: unspecified    
Version: epel7CC: emmanuel, extras-qa, jose.p.oliveira.oss, kwizart, perl-devel, ppisar, rc040203
Target Milestone: ---   
Target Release: ---   
Hardware: Unspecified   
OS: Unspecified   
Whiteboard:
Fixed In Version: perl-Plack-1.0033-1.el7 Doc Type: If docs needed, set a value
Doc Text:
Story Points: ---
Clone Of: 1436076 Environment:
Last Closed: 2017-12-09 03:28:50 UTC Type: Bug
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:
Embargoed:

Description Clément OUDOT 2017-07-10 10:07:49 UTC
Hi,

for LemonLDAP::NG I need a more recent version of perl-Plack.

We currently have perl-Plack-1.0030-3.el7.noarch, and I would need at least 1.0033.


Thanks a lot for your help.

Comment 1 Ralf Corsepius 2017-07-10 11:31:29 UTC
I do not use nor support EPEL.

May-be Emmanuel wants to look into this.

Comment 2 Emmanuel Seyman 2017-08-06 09:52:03 UTC
I'll look into this once I close bug #1436076

Comment 3 Emmanuel Seyman 2017-09-17 13:16:11 UTC
perl-Plack 1.0033 requires perl-HTTP-Tiny 0.034 but we have 0.033 in base (and because it's in base, it can't be updated).

Unless someone comes up with a great idea, this is a WONTFIX for me.

Comment 4 Clément OUDOT 2017-09-17 18:20:13 UTC
Is there no possibility to ask for an update of perl-HTTP-Tiny in base? This restriction could lead to bugs with LL::NG 2.0 on CentOS/RHEL.

Comment 5 Emmanuel Seyman 2017-10-15 20:19:35 UTC
Okay... Investigating this bug, I found out two things:

a) perl-Plack has no owner on the EPEL7 branch. I've reached out to the repo owners and asked for ownership.

b) The dependency on HTTP::Tiny 0.034 was introduced in Plack 1.0029 and the package currently in EPEL7 should require it.

https://github.com/plack/Plack/commit/bb5f9cab31d6262b98edd5f10660163fc36020ee

Given this, I don't have much less of an issue releasing an update to 1.0033 in EPEL7.

Comment 6 Fedora Update System 2017-11-12 14:37:34 UTC
perl-Plack-1.0033-1.el7 has been submitted as an update to Fedora EPEL 7. https://bodhi.fedoraproject.org/updates/FEDORA-EPEL-2017-dbdb41f602

Comment 7 Fedora Update System 2017-11-14 06:27:19 UTC
perl-Plack-1.0033-1.el7 has been pushed to the Fedora EPEL 7 testing repository. If problems still persist, please make note of it in this bug report.
See https://fedoraproject.org/wiki/QA:Updates_Testing for
instructions on how to install test updates.
You can provide feedback for this update here: https://bodhi.fedoraproject.org/updates/FEDORA-EPEL-2017-dbdb41f602

Comment 8 Fedora Update System 2017-12-09 03:28:50 UTC
perl-Plack-1.0033-1.el7 has been pushed to the Fedora EPEL 7 stable repository. If problems still persist, please make note of it in this bug report.